How to Find Us

The Bison Peak Lodge is located at the geographic center of Colorado.

The lodge is located at 9000 feet of elevation in a narrow part of the Tarryall Valley between the Tarryall Mountains and the Puma Hills. The facility is located 75 miles from Colorado Springs and Denver, 60 miles from the ski slopes of Breckenridge, the historic casinos of Cripple Creek and the whitewater of the Arkansas River and just to the east of South Park.

From Denver: Follow Hwy 285 west from Denver and over Kenosha Pass. At the bottom of the pass (and in South Park) at the small town of Jefferson, turn south on County Road 77 (look for signs to Tarryall Reservoir) and proceed 21 miles. Look for the lodge on your right, just across from the cabins and store at the Ute Trail River Ranch.

From Colorado Springs: Travel west on Hwy 24 over Ute Pass and then to Lake George. Just west of Lake George, turn right (north) on County Road 77 (look for sign to Tarryall Reservoir) and proceed 21 miles. Look for the lodge entrance on your left, right across from the Ute Trail River Ranch.

Driving time is about 1.5 hours from both Denver and Colorado Springs.
